We propose a new analytical theory of electrolytes that extends the range of the Mean Spherical Approximation (MSA) to include extremely high charges [1, 2, 3, 4, 5]. In the MSA the thermodynamics and structure of the most general electrolyte are given in terms of a single screening parameter {gamma}, [1] which is obtained from the simple algebraic equation.
